What is the biggest art theft in history?

To date, October 2009, the largest art theft of all time is the robbery of the Gardner Museum in Boston, March 1990. The crime is still unsolved, and the frames hang empty on the walls. A Rembrandt is only one of the great works stolen.

What happened to a painting in 1961 in the museum of modern art in New York?

In 1961, a painting by the American artist Willem de Kooning, titled "Woman-Ochre," was stolen from the Museum of Modern Art in New York. The theft occurred when a man and a woman disguised as museum patrons managed to remove the artwork from its frame and escape. The painting remained missing for decades until it was rediscovered in 2017 in a New Mexico home, leading to a legal battle over its ownership.


When did the Isabella Stewart Gardner Museum art theft take place?

The theft took place on March 18, 1990, when thieves broke in during the early morning hours; they stole thirteen works of art.
